Output eaa0cecdadc3594075e6e7a626011cfd4266339f48ca7d1e274ee112833bede0:1

value
998557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d8fcbf0e4f31a298c65070d01229946c1848ca OP_EQUAL
address
3598sBYv4NGHGaiNWfa8kdmiooDWtajCQA
transaction
eaa0cecdadc3594075e6e7a626011cfd4266339f48ca7d1e274ee112833bede0
confirmations
365488
spent
true